Kamikaze (2016)
An action gem!
You can clearly see the effort put into the choreography, the humour and grass roots approach to film making.
This groups of mates got off their arses and made a movie! I wondered how these guys grew and developed so looked them up.
One is now a top level choreographer and has won a Taurus Award! Others are stunts on some massive films.
IMDb is an unfortunate congregation for "have-a-go" film critics who have little comprehension of what makes a great film. So this film is getting a tough time. But if you can look at what these guys have created, there is more story, depth and motivation in these action scenes than the majority of modern action movies.
On that basis alone, it's worth watching.

A Fistful of Lead (2018)
Whoa!!!
I love me a low budget western but this was a surprise in the best way!
Fun characters and a great situation for them to thrive! The shootouts definitely play in a variety of ways. There is one section that's a little like John Wick bit with a six-shooter. Another is fast paced and explosive.
I had a blast watching this and didn't expect to highly recommend and hope this team make another western.
